Combined anti-counterfeiting traceability label
By suspending the label body with thin rope and a fixed structure, and combining it with U-shaped clips and threaded rods to organize the components, the problems of unstable label connection and messy placement are solved, achieving stable hanging and neat storage.

Technical Field
[0001] This utility model belongs to the field of anti-counterfeiting and traceability label technology, specifically relating to a combined anti-counterfeiting and traceability label. Background Technology
[0002] A label is an identifier that can be affixed to the surface of the object being labeled, its packaging, or as an accessory to an anti-counterfeiting label, serving an anti-counterfeiting function. The anti-counterfeiting features and identification methods of an anti-counterfeiting label are the essence of the label, representing a preventative measure against activities that are counterfeited or copied without the owner's permission for deceptive purposes.
[0003] Chinese Patent Application No. 201822004314.5 discloses a combined multi-purpose anti-counterfeiting and traceability label, comprising a base paper, an adhesive label body on the top of the base paper, a connecting strip on one side of the adhesive label body, and sticker label A and sticker label B on one side of the connecting strip. An adhesive layer is provided on one side of each of the adhesive label body, connecting strip, sticker label A, and sticker label B. A slit is provided between each of the adhesive label body, connecting strip, sticker label A, and sticker label B. A printing block is provided in the middle of each of the adhesive label body, sticker label A, and sticker label B. This utility model, by using a connecting strip, adheres sticker label A and sticker label B together through folds. After separating the connecting strip from the base paper, the connecting strip is folded lengthwise and pasted using the adhesive layer. This allows the adhesive label body to be easily hung on the outside of irregular objects without causing deformation of the printing block.
[0004] In the aforementioned patents, 1. the label body is suspended by a connecting strip, which may not be stable enough, and the connecting strip occupies a large area, wasting the area of the bottom base paper; 2. when multiple sets of labels are placed together, they are quite messy and need to be connected and organized. Utility Model Content
[0005] To address the problems mentioned in the background section, this invention provides a modular anti-counterfeiting and traceability label, characterized by good connection and ease of organization.
[0006] To achieve the above objectives, this utility model provides the following technical solution: a combined anti-counterfeiting and traceability label, comprising a base paper, an adhesive layer on the surface of the base paper, a label body connected to the surface of the adhesive layer, a corner block at one end of the label body, a printing block on the surface of the label body, a slit in the middle inside the label body, a connecting component on the side surface of the base paper, and a finishing component at the upper end of one side of the base paper.
[0007] Preferably, the connecting component includes a thin rope, a fixing structure, and a connecting through hole, wherein the connecting through hole is provided inside the label body, the thin rope is provided on the side surface of the bottom base paper, and a fixing structure connects the bottom base paper and the thin rope.
[0008] Preferably, the fixing structure includes a fixing strip, a fixing adhesive layer, a connecting adhesive layer, and a cover paper, wherein the fixing strip is installed on the side surface of the bottom base paper, the fixing strip is connected to the surface of the fixing strip, a cover paper is provided on one side of the fixing adhesive layer, and a connecting adhesive layer is provided on the surface of the cover paper.
[0009] Preferably, the connecting component further includes a rigid film and an adhesive layer, wherein the two ends of the thin rope are provided with rigid films, and an adhesive layer connects the thin rope and the rigid films.
[0010] Preferably, the finishing component includes a round hole, a threaded rod, a fixing hole, and a U-shaped clamp, wherein a round hole is provided on one side of the upper end of the bottom base paper, a U-shaped clamp is fitted inside the round hole, a fixing hole is provided inside the U-shaped clamp, and a threaded rod is threadedly connected inside the fixing hole.
[0011] Preferably, the finishing component further includes an adhesive ring and a connecting layer, wherein the adhesive ring is disposed on the inner surface of the circular hole, and a connecting layer is disposed between the circular hole and the adhesive ring.
[0012] Compared with the prior art, the beneficial effects of this utility model are:
[0013] 1. This utility model is equipped with a connecting component, which allows the thin rope to be pasted and fixed on the side surface of the bottom base paper. The thin rope can be removed, passed through the connecting through hole and knotted, which makes it easy to hang the label. The structure is more stable, and the thin rope occupies less space when stored, so that the surface of the bottom base paper can accommodate more of the label body.
[0014] 2. This utility model is equipped with a sorting component, which has a round hole on one side of the upper end of the bottom base paper. The U-shaped clip is inserted into the round hole and fixed by the threaded rod, so that the U-shaped clip can easily store and sort multiple sets of bottom base papers, avoiding the messy placement of multiple sets of bottom base papers. [0020] Example 1
[0021] Please see Figure 1-3 The present invention provides the following technical solution: a combined anti-counterfeiting and traceability label, including a base paper 1, an adhesive layer 3 on the surface of the base paper 1, a label body 6 connected to the surface of the adhesive layer 3, a corner block 4 at one end of the label body 6, a printing block 2 on the surface of the label body 6, a slit 7 in the middle inside the label body 6, a connecting component 5 on the side surface of the base paper 1, and a sorting component 8 on the upper end of one side of the base paper 1.
[0022] Specifically, the connecting component 5 includes a thin string 51, a fixing structure 52, and a connecting through hole 53. The connecting through hole 53 is provided inside the label body 6, the thin string 51 is provided on the side surface of the bottom base paper 1, and the fixing structure 52 connects the bottom base paper 1 and the thin string 51.
[0023] By adopting the above technical solution, the fixing structure 52 fixes the thin rope 51, the thin rope 51 is removed, the thin rope 51 is inserted into the connecting through hole 53 and knotted, which makes it convenient to hang the label, the structure is more stable, and the thin rope 51 occupies less space when stored, so that the surface of the bottom base paper 1 can accommodate more of the label body 6.
[0024] Specifically, the fixing structure 52 includes a fixing strip 521, a fixing adhesive layer 522, a connecting adhesive layer 523, and a cover paper 524. The fixing strip 521 is installed on one side surface of the bottom base paper 1, the fixing adhesive layer 522 is connected to the surface of the fixing strip 521, a cover paper 524 is provided on one side of the fixing adhesive layer 522, and the connecting adhesive layer 523 is provided on the surface of the cover paper 524.
[0025] By adopting the above technical solution, tearing open the cover paper 524 allows the connecting adhesive layer 523 to be separated from the fixing adhesive layer 522 on the surface of the fixing strip 521, thereby removing the thin rope 51.
[0026] Specifically, the connecting component 5 also includes a rigid film 54 and an adhesive layer 55, wherein the two ends of the thin rope 51 are provided with rigid films 54, and the thin rope 51 is connected to the rigid films 54 by an adhesive layer 55.
[0027] By adopting the above technical solution, the end of the thin rope 51 is fixed with a hard plastic sheet 54 through an adhesive layer 55, so that it can easily pass through the connecting through hole 53.
[0028] In this embodiment, multiple sets of adhesive label bodies 6 are adhered to the surface of the base paper 1 through the adhesive layer 3. The surface of the printing block 2 is printed with product information through anti-counterfeiting technology, special printing technology, and electronic anti-counterfeiting technology for anti-counterfeiting traceability. There are a large number of adhesive label bodies 6 on the surface of the base paper 1, which can be combined and matched. Pulling the corner block 4 makes it easy to tear off the adhesive label body 6 and fold it through the slit 7. Tearing open the cover paper 524 of the fixing structure 52 allows the connecting adhesive layer 523 to separate from the fixing adhesive layer 522 on the surface of the fixing strip 521, thereby removing the string 51. The string 51 is inserted into the connecting through hole 53 and knotted, which makes it easy to hang the label. The structure is more stable, and the string 51 occupies less space when stored, so that the surface of the base paper 1 can accommodate more adhesive label bodies 6. The end of the string 51 is fixed with a rigid film 54 through the adhesive layer 55, so that it can easily pass through the connecting through hole 53.
[0029] Example 2
[0030] The difference between this embodiment and Embodiment 1 is that the finishing component 8 includes a circular hole 81, a threaded rod 84, a fixing hole 85, and a U-shaped clamp 86. A circular hole 81 is provided on one side of the upper end of the bottom base paper 1. A U-shaped clamp 86 is fitted inside the circular hole 81. A fixing hole 85 is provided inside the U-shaped clamp 86, and a threaded rod 84 is threadedly connected inside the fixing hole 85.
[0031] By adopting the above technical solution, when storing and organizing multiple sets of bottom base paper 1, the U-shaped clip 86 passes through the round hole 81, and then the threaded rod 84 is threaded into the fixing hole 85, which can conveniently fix the bottom base paper 1 and make it more neat.
[0032] Specifically, the finishing component 8 also includes a rubber ring 82 and a connecting layer 83. The rubber ring 82 is disposed on the inner surface of the circular hole 81, and the connecting layer 83 is disposed between the circular hole 81 and the rubber ring 82.
[0033] By adopting the above technical solution, the inner surface of the circular hole 81 is connected to the adhesive ring 82 through the connecting layer 83, which can make the inner surface structure of the circular hole 81 stable and the bottom base paper 1 less likely to be damaged or torn.
[0034] In this embodiment, when storing and organizing multiple sets of bottom base paper 1, the U-shaped clip 86 is passed through the round hole 81, and then the threaded rod 84 is threaded into the fixing hole 85, which can conveniently fix the bottom base paper 1 and make it more neat. The inner surface of the round hole 81 is connected to the adhesive ring 82 through the connecting layer 83, which can make the inner surface structure of the round hole 81 stable and the bottom base paper 1 is not easily damaged or torn.
[0035] The working principle and usage process of this utility model are as follows: When using this utility model, multiple sets of adhesive label bodies 6 are adhered to the surface of the base paper 1 via the adhesive layer 3. Product information is printed on the surface of the printing block 2 using anti-counterfeiting technology, special printing technology, and electronic anti-counterfeiting technology for anti-counterfeiting traceability. Since there are many adhesive label bodies 6 on the surface of the base paper 1, they can be combined and matched. Pulling the corner folding block 4 allows for easy removal of the adhesive label body 6, which is then folded through the cutting seam 7. Tearing open the cover paper 524 of the fixing structure 52 allows the connecting adhesive layer 523 to separate from the fixing adhesive layer 522 on the surface of the fixing strip 521, thereby removing the thin string 51. The thin string 51 is then threaded through the connecting tube. The hole 53 is knotted to facilitate hanging of the labels, making the structure more stable. The thin rope 51 occupies less space when stored, allowing more label bodies 6 to be attached to the surface of the base paper 1. The end of the thin rope 51 is fixed to the rigid film 54 through the adhesive layer 55, so that it can easily pass through the connecting through hole 53. When storing and organizing multiple sets of base paper 1, the U-shaped clip 86 is passed through the round hole 81, and then the threaded rod 84 is threaded into the fixing hole 85, which can easily fix the base paper 1 and make it neater. The inner surface of the round hole 81 is connected to the adhesive ring 82 through the connecting layer 83, which can stabilize the inner surface structure of the round hole 81 and prevent the base paper 1 from being damaged or torn.
